Hi team,

Before I hand off the 3.2 release, please note the humidity sensor drift reported on Verdana controllers in the Elmbrook trial site. Drift exceeds 4% after roughly ten days of continuous operation; firmware 3.2.1 adds an automatic recalibration cycle every 72 hours. Support should advise growers to install 3.2.1 and trigger a manual recalibration once. The hotfix bundle must be verified before distribution, so I'm including the signing key used for the 3.2.1 packages below.

release key, fahof-yagap: bky3_m5d

Off-site run checklist — Harwick Consulting office move, Phase 2. Confirm the van is loaded with the archive crates from the third floor before the filing cabinets. Stairwell B at the Tollen Street building is out of service, so route everything through the freight lift. Sign the manifest with the building steward, photograph the sealed crates, and log departure time with dispatch. The confidential courier hand-over instruction is appended directly below this item.

drop instructions, hahip-badug: the quenox ralath courier leaves the kaseth fraiel rusiel tameth belys istdor ralion giliel ledger at gate 7830 under passcode 165413

# Onboarding: SDK Parity Notes

Our two client SDKs for Lanternbox — Kestrel (mobile) and Heron (web) — are kept at feature parity, but releases can lag by a sprint. When a customer reports a feature missing in one SDK, check the parity matrix before escalating. Testing parity claims requires calls against the internal comparison service, which uses a shared support credential. The current key for that service follows.

API key for bageg-kajef: vxb2-ss